## Artifact Signing — SDK Parity Notes (Weekly Sync)

Kestrel SDK for Android reached parity with the Swift client this sprint: offline queueing, batched telemetry, and retry semantics now match. Both SDKs ship as signed artifacts from the same pipeline. Remaining gap: background sync throttling, targeted next sprint. Verify both release bundles before tagging. Both artifacts validate against the shared signing key below.

signing key of kawig-fafog = bky19_6Fypv1qws7J8qJtaYjX

14:22 — The Hollowbrook CSV import wizard began rejecting valid files after the delimiter auto-detect change shipped. For context, since you're new: the wizard samples the first fifty rows, and the new sampler choked on quoted commas. Mira from the Driftway team confirmed the regression and reverted. The failing job's logs reference the trace token recorded just below.

build token for tajeg-bajep: htk14_409ba9df6b8acb

## Runbook: Account Recovery for BranchReaper

BranchReaper is the bot that deletes branches with no commits in 90 days. It runs under its own service account on the Quillbrook CI cluster. If the bot's account gets locked—usually after three failed token refreshes—you'll need to recover it manually. Open the recovery console, select the BranchReaper account, and choose passphrase recovery. As a new contractor you won't have it memorized, so note the passphrase given below.

unlock words, bawef-kahap: sorax-sorir-quenys-aldok

## Changelog — Markform Pipeline v4.2

Renamed `MF_RENDER_KEY` to `MARKFORM_PIPELINE_TOKEN`. The old name is removed, not aliased; builds using it will fail at startup.

Update `pipeline.env` accordingly. All other settings (`MARKFORM_CACHE_DIR`, `MARKFORM_SANITIZE_HTML`) are unchanged. New hires: the token is issued per-environment by the Dellwick tooling team and must never be committed to the repo. The new token line goes immediately after this entry.

secret setting of yagep-bahif: LEDGER_TOKEN8=7eb0ad88